Charles Barkley and Kendrick Perkins have been going off at each other for quite some time now. The two NBA analysts have butted heads over difference of opinions. The beef just went live on SNL as host Michael Che hoped in on the fun.
Perkins joined Che on the Saturday Night Live for a session on the update desk. Amongst a series of fluff from Perkins, host Michael Che reminded the former of his recent altercation. Assuming he had forgotten, Che jogged Perkins’ memory of Barkley calling him an ‘idiot’. Suffice to say, the comment hit the mark on the former Cavaliers star, who was extremely done with the constant reminder.

Kendrick Perkins and Charles Barkley have been at each other’s throats ever since Luka Doncic was traded to the Los Angeles Lakers. While the former believed the trade had saved the NBA, the latter quipped the Lakers were exaggeratingly covered. Additionally, Barkley wanted more coverage on the Cavaliers and Oklahoma City Thunder.

Kendrick Perkins claps back at Charles Barkley’s comment
Kendrick Perkins did not hesitate to fire back at the sports channel and the analyst for the comment. Facing all the criticisms head on, the former took to X to give them a flat out warning. He reassured Charles Barkley that he wasn’t going anywhere while tagging TNT.
Additionally, Perkins asked the Basketball Hall of Famer to match the same energy when he sees him in person, which is likely in some time to happen when the two face each other. Kendrick welcomed Charles for any address he wanted regarding their clash of opinions.

Notably, TNT’s Inside the NBA is all set to air on ESPN starting next season. As a result of a partnership between TNT and the NBA, Barkley and Perkins will be colleagues. However, the two may or may not reconcile before then.
